Denmark’s Baader Meinhof – Blekingegadebanden

Denmark’s so-called Blekingegadebande (The Blekinge Street Gang) consisted of a group of communists who supported the PFLP. Young, middle class Danes in the organization robbed, forged and kidnapped in order to supply the PFLP with guns and money.
